Masai4x4 in Staffordshire are known for their cleverly engineered, superbly presented and well equipped adaptations of Land Rover's venerable Defender and we are pleased to be able to offer this splendid example at our Supercar Fest sale.
This 1989 Defender 110 was originally a 200TDi that had covered just 22,000 miles with two keepers from new and consequently the chassis was in excellent condition and ideal for a Masai conversion. Naturally the vehicle was fully stripped with all mechanical aspects either reconditioned or replaced and has been re-engined as a 300TDi.
It's a three-seater (two front seats and front-middle seat), fitted with seat belts and has been upgraded extensively to enhance the driving experience. All lights have been upgraded to LED and Lynx Eye headlights have been fitted. The whole rear floor has been carpeted in black and sound deadening with Dynamat has been fitted to the floor, roof and bonnet, along with a fully refurbished transfer box with Discovery gear ratios to provide a quieter ride, particularly on motorways. The bodywork is very good and is now resplendent in Grasmere Green with a white roof and wheels.
Apart from a professional restoration, the essence of a Masai conversion is the number of bespoke accessories and upgrades which, in this case, include Masai flute tan seat covers on front seats and front middle seat, rear NAS step (UK), Masai steering guard, Masai front bumper with LED DRLs (stainless steel), Climair wind deflectors on front doors, Masai fire and ice side steps, Masai a-bar/nudge bar, Masai hinged front lamp guards, rear door glass and quarters changed to Masai dark-tinted glass, front grille cover fitted (snow cover), Cargo Bear roof rack, Exmoor trim door handles, Optimill rear door hinges, leisure battery, internal lights, heated seats, upgraded head unit with reversing camera and two-man Bench seats with tan covers to match the front seats.
